Hypnosis is an intriguing entry in the late 90s horror-thriller scene. Set against the backdrop of Tokyo, it explores the eerie intersection of three seemingly disconnected suicides. The pacing is deliberate, allowing the tension to build as the middle-aged detective delves into the mystery. What stands out is the film's tone, blending a creeping sense of dread with moments of shocking brutality. The practical effects, while not overly polished, contribute to the unsettling atmosphere. Performances are solid, with a particular focus on the emotional weight carried by the characters. There's an unsettling commentary on despair that lingers long after the credits roll, making it a distinctive watch for those intrigued by psychological horror.
